Strong’s Definitions

ὑπολείπω hupŏlĕipō, hoop-ol-i'-po; from G5295 and G3007; to leave under (behind), i.e. (passively) to remain (survive):—be left.

STRONGS G5275:
ὑπολείπω: 1 aorist passive ὑπελείφθην; from Homer down; the Sept. for הִשְׁאִיר and הותִיר; to leave behind (see ὑπό, III. 1); passive, to be left behind, left remaining, the Sept. for נִשְׁאַר and נותַר: used of a survivor, Romans 11:3.
